Job description

To assist the Principal in executing and implementing complex transactions with targeted clients of the bank related to short term lending, trade finance, asset-based finance, transactional banking and other structured transactions (non-vanilla lending).

Job Responsibilities

  • Assist in the preparation of credit papers (EOIs, applications, memos, updates, reviews) by conducting historical financial analysis, working capital analysis and debt scoping with related commentary, Industry & competitor analysis.
  • Assist with the review of legal documents by ensuring alignment of approved terms sheets to draft legal agreements and ensure incorporation of all other commercial terms in the legal documents.
  • Assist in the preparation of Transactional Banking pricing scenarios on the various pricing tools and completing pricing motivation papers for approval.. This activity includes the preparation of Transactional Banking refund papers.
  • Assist in the facilitation of the implementation handover of transactional banking products and services.
  • Support the building and maintaining of external stakeholder relationships by setting up meetings and responding to clients on behalf of principals, drafting list of requirements from clients and taking notes in relevant forums.
  • Build and maintain internal stakeholder relationships by managing, liaising and collaborating with relevant stakeholders and facilitating the sign-off and implementation of relevant transactions.
  • Assist with industry and sector strategy analysis, budgets, new to bank entity research and preparation of proposals and term sheets to clients.
  • Ensure completion of high-quality credit papers within specified timelines by planning, scheduling, researching & gathering information, managing own time, reviewing own work and preparing in advance.
  • Support effective execution of transactions by applying your skills, modelling, researching and analysing clients’ financials and investment proposals.
  • Meet performance targets by executing transactions in collaboration with internal and external stakeholders.
  • Support the achievement of the business strategy, objectives and values by reviewing Nedbank and Business Unit Plan.
  • Identify training courses and career progression for self through input and feedback from management.
  • Ensure all personal development plan activities are completed within specified timeframe.
